Black & Minority Ethnic Women

Barriers to getting help

Asian, black and ethnic minority women do not suffer abuse to any greater or lesser extent than women in the wider community, but their situation as abused women is often aggravated by condemnation from within their own communities and sometimes racism by the host community.
